Finding Fort Zancudo: Pinpointing the Location

Fort Zancudo isn’t exactly hidden, but finding it quickly and efficiently is crucial for planning your operations. The base is situated on the western coast of San Andreas, making it a prominent landmark along the shoreline. To be more precise, look west of Mount Josiah, a towering peak that dominates the landscape. Fort Zancudo sits nestled at the foot of this mountain, close to the Great Ocean Highway.

If you’re traveling by road, the Great Ocean Highway serves as your main artery. Heading north along the highway, you’ll eventually see the base looming on your left. You can’t miss it; the imposing walls, guard towers, and ever-present military vehicles are a dead giveaway. If you’re coming from Los Santos, follow the highway north and keep an eye out for the signs pointing towards Mount Josiah.

However, the quickest way to find Fort Zancudo is undoubtedly by air. Hop in a helicopter or plane, fly west from Los Santos, and keep an eye out for the distinctive outline of the base. From the air, you’ll get a clear view of its layout, including the runway, hangars, and various military installations. This aerial perspective is also incredibly useful for planning your approach and escape routes, especially if you intend on leaving with a shiny new fighter jet.

Entering Fort Zancudo: A Recipe for Disaster

Let’s be absolutely clear: entering Fort Zancudo uninvited is a surefire way to attract unwanted attention. The moment you cross the perimeter, you’ll be greeted with a four-star wanted level, triggering an immediate and overwhelming response from the military. Soldiers will swarm you, tanks will roll in, and jets will take to the skies. Survival is not guaranteed, and in most cases, it’s highly unlikely.

The base is heavily fortified, with multiple layers of security, including fences, guard towers, and patrols. Attempting to simply drive through the front gate is an exercise in futility; the guards are well-armed and won’t hesitate to open fire. Even if you manage to breach the initial defenses, you’ll face a gauntlet of resistance within the base itself.

The Allure of the Forbidden Zone: What Awaits Inside

Despite the risks, the allure of Fort Zancudo is undeniable. The base is home to some of the most coveted vehicles in Grand Theft Auto 5, including the P-996 LAZER fighter jet, the Rhino tank, and the Cargobob helicopter. Stealing these vehicles is a risky endeavor, but the rewards can be substantial.

The P-996 LAZER is a highly maneuverable fighter jet that can be used for both aerial combat and rapid transportation. The Rhino tank is a heavily armored behemoth that can crush anything in its path. And the Cargobob helicopter is a versatile transport aircraft that can be used to lift and move vehicles, including cars and even other helicopters.

Purchasing Peace: The Hangar Option

Want to avoid the constant threat of attack and the relentless pursuit of the military? There is a more legitimate, albeit significantly more expensive, option: purchasing a hangar within Fort Zancudo itself. This allows you to operate within the base without immediately triggering a wanted level.

By purchasing the hangar, you gain access to the base’s airspace, allowing you to freely fly in and out without being shot down. You can also store your personal aircraft inside the hangar, protecting them from damage and theft.

Of course, having a hangar doesn’t grant you complete immunity. You’ll still need to be careful and avoid causing trouble, but it does significantly reduce the risk of attracting unwanted attention. It’s a worthwhile investment for players who frequently engage in aerial activities or simply want to explore the base without constantly being hunted.
